High-Quality Engine-Driven Hydraulic Power Units An Overview


In the modern industrial landscape, the efficiency and reliability of machinery play a crucial role in maintaining productivity. One essential component that enhances this productivity is the hydraulic power unit (HPU). Among the various types available in the market, high-quality engine-driven hydraulic power units stand out for their versatility and performance.


An engine-driven hydraulic power unit is a system that converts mechanical energy from an internal combustion engine into hydraulic energy. This type of unit is particularly valued for its mobility and independence from electrical power sources, making it ideal for use in remote locations or in environments where electrical supply is unavailable.


The core components of an engine-driven HPU include the engine, hydraulic pump, reservoir, and various control valves. The engine provides the power to drive the hydraulic pump, which then circulates hydraulic fluid to generate the required pressure for operating hydraulic machinery. The reservoir acts as a storage for hydraulic fluid, ensuring that the system maintains optimal fluid levels and operates efficiently.

One of the key advantages of high-quality engine-driven HPUs is their robustness. These units are designed to withstand harsh conditions and deliver consistent performance over time. Quality construction, often featuring durable materials, ensures that they can handle high pressure and temperature variations, making them suitable for heavy-duty applications such as construction, mining, and oil and gas industries.


Additionally, the portability of engine-driven HPUs makes them invaluable for site work. With the ability to operate independently, they empower operators to use hydraulic tools and machinery without being tethered to electrical supplies. This flexibility not only increases productivity but also enhances safety on job sites, as workers can move freely without worrying about power cords.


Moreover, high-quality models often come equipped with advanced features such as automatic shut-off systems, noise reduction technology, and greater fuel efficiency. These innovations contribute not only to the sustainability of operations but also to lower operational costs over time. Investing in superior engine-driven HPUs often translates to long-term savings, reduced downtime, and improved overall workflow.
